Question
In which year was Russia affected by a severe famine?

Answer

  1. 1921-22
Explanation:
The Russian famine of 1921-22, also known as Povolzhye famine, was a severe famine in Bolshevik Russia which began in early spring of 1921 and lasted through 1922. This famine killed an estimated 5 million, primarily affecting the Volga and Ural River regions, and forced peasants to resort to cannibalism.
